About Manufacturing Product Integrity Engineer

  Position Summary

  RAM Windows is an exciting and rapidly growing manufacturer of residential and commercial windows and doors . RAM is in search of an energetic and enthusiastic, degreed  engineer to own the handoff of new product designs between design engineering and the manufacturing floor.  Additionally, this individual would ensure continuous compliance for quality specifications, monitor change management on all products, and assist with the setup and initial programming of manufacturing equipment. This position will support the manufacturing team and design engineering team by working as the liaison between departments, ultimately being the on-floor product expert. Additional responsibilities may include the development of processes to improve assembly and/or quality. This position will report to the Manufacturing Engineering Manager.

  Compensation: $75,000-$95,000 DOE

  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  Leads floor implementation of new or updated products, including the assembly of sample units, documentation of manufacturing processes, and training of floor personnel.

  Ensures all processes are documented and that initial training is complete before launch.

  The Product Integrity Engineer will be the product expert onsite for all new launches.

  Work with Manufacturing Engineer Manger to ensure all new capital equipment is prepared for the products.

  Perform ongoing audit/review of current products. Ensure materials match BOM and processes match drawings.

  Monitor document library to ensure approvals are up to date and correct documentation is being used in manufacturing.

  Work with Design Engineering group to ensure feedback and open communications are ongoing.

  Liaison with Manufacturing team to develop and then implement changes to manufacturing processes based on information gathered through observation and engagement.

  Develops with QA initial product and process quality by designing testing methods; testing finished- product and process capabilities; establishing standards; confirming manufacturing processes.

  Provides manufacturing decision-making information by calculating production, labor, and material costs; reviewing production schedules; estimating future requirements.

  Maintains product and process database by ensuring initial SOPs are written before product launch.

  Education, Experience, and Skills

  Bachelor’s degree in engineering, or related field preferred.

  3-5 years in a Manufacturing environment working directly with front line supervisors and hourly employees.

  Good understanding of CI Methodologies

  Ability to manage complexity and resolve conflicts that arise from balancing multiple priorities

  Proficiency in MS Office Word,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int.

  Excellent verbal and written communication skills

  Analytical, Organized and Self-disciplined is a must

  Project Time-Management skills and results-driven

  Willing to work on the production floor with the Production team

  Able to work extended hours when demand dictates to complete projects on time and under budget

  Bilingual (English and Spanish) a plus

  Prior window/door experience is a plus

  Physical Requirements and Environmental Conditions:

  Work in an enclosed, indoor manufacturing/machine shop environment; exposed to dust, heat, humidity, and cold weather conditions dependent on local weather conditions. Required to work in areas that are near moving mechanical parts.

  Physical stamina and dexterity including the ability to regularly stand and walk up to 8-10 hours a day, bend, stoop, kneel, or squat

  Ability to lift, push, and pull up to 50 lbs. frequently

  The noise level in the machine shop is considered moderate while operating machinery, equipment, and tools

  Frequent use of fingers and hands to handle or feel objects or controls; reach with hands and arms

  H ave hand-eye coordination and are able to work in a physically demanding environment where standing is the norm.

  Specific vision abilities include close-up and dist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ision, and depth perception.

  Utilize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) when accessing certain manufacturing areas.
